The Fort Worth Cats (27-20) built an early edge on Friday, but the Abilene Prairie Dogs (19-28) roared back to steal a 7-2 victory at LaGrave Field.
While the Fort Worth Cats led until the fourth inning, the Abilene Prairie Dogs worked their way back and took the lead on a two-run single by Eddie Browne.
Browne racked up two RBIs on three hits for the Abilene Prairie Dogs. He singled in the third, fourth, and sixth innings.
Woods Fines got the win, running his season record to 3-5. He allowed two runs over five innings. Fines struck out four, walked three and gave up six hits.
Steve Barnes (4-3) took the loss for the Fort Worth Cats. He lasted just four innings, walked two, struck out four, and allowed three runs.
